7. Classic Low Bun:

Classic Low Bun

A classic low bun hangs perfectly at the nape of the neck and is a classic and attractive hairdo. It’s ideal for all settings, including formal evening events and workdays. The simplicity and adaptability of the traditional low bun make it so beautiful.

A basic low bun is easy to make. Gather your clean, dry hair at the nape of your neck in the manner of a low ponytail after brushing it to get rid of any tangles. After using a hair tie to secure the ponytail, tightly twist the hair and wrap it around the base to create a bun. Secure the bun with bobby pins to stay in place all day.

Frequently Asked Questions

What hair types work best with long hairstyles for women over 50?

Long Hairstyles For Women Over 50 can be adapted for virtually every hair type. Fine hair benefits from lighter layers that create the illusion of volume without adding weight. Thick hair can be thinned using razor techniques or point-cutting for better manageability. Wavy and curly textures add natural movement and dimension, while straight hair gives clean, sharp lines. Always discuss your specific texture with your stylist so they can tailor the technique accordingly.

Which face shapes suit long hairstyles for women over 50 best?

Long Hairstyles For Women Over 50 is one of the most versatile style categories because it can be customized for every face shape. Oval faces work with nearly every variation. Round faces benefit from versions with height at the crown to elongate the appearance. Square faces look softened by styles with movement around the jawline, while heart-shaped faces are balanced by styles with width at the chin. Your stylist can adjust the cut to perfectly complement your natural bone structure.

How often should long hairstyles for women over 50 be trimmed to maintain the shape?

Most long hairstyles for women over 50 look their best when trimmed every 6 to 8 weeks. Precision cuts with blunt edges need more frequent visits — typically every 4 to 6 weeks — to stay sharp. Softer styles with blended layers can stretch to 10 to 12 weeks between trims. Regular trims also prevent split ends from travelling up the hair shaft, keeping the overall condition healthier and the style looking intentional.

What products do hairstylists recommend for long hairstyles for women over 50?

For long hairstyles for women over 50, professional stylists typically start with a volumizing or texturizing shampoo and conditioner suited to your hair type. A heat protectant is essential before blow-drying or heat styling. For finishing, a light-hold mousse or styling cream adds definition without heaviness, and a sea salt spray creates natural texture and movement for casual days. Avoid heavy waxes or thick pomades unless the style specifically calls for a polished finish.

Is long hairstyles for women over 50 suitable for fine or thinning hair?

Many long hairstyles for women over 50 are actually ideal for fine or thinning hair because layers, texture, and strategic cuts can create the illusion of fullness and volume. Avoid heavy one-length styles that tend to look flat on fine strands. Ask your stylist for internal layers that reduce weight while adding movement. Lightweight volumizing products applied at the root level can also dramatically improve the appearance of density without weighing the hair down.
